Web26 sep. 2024 · Taxes Canada treats profits made from day trading as business income, not capital gains. This means profits, reported as gains, are subject to taxation. Losses are deductible. Hence, a day trader can subtract all losses from another income source to reduce the amount of taxes he owes. Web21 feb. 2024 · Investing money in tax-saving instruments.
